Release checklist — Fernwald sweeper. Before cutover, run the orphaned-resource sweeper in dry-run mode and review the candidate list; anything older than 30 days with no owner tag is eligible. Get sign-off from the platform lead, then run live. Record the sweep against the build token below.

session token of bajeg-bajop = htk4_6c57

### Runbook: account recovery during DNS flakiness

When the Bramblewick resolver intermittently drops lookups for the identity tier, account-recovery flows fail even though the service itself is healthy. First, confirm it's DNS: compare resolution from two zones and check the resolver's error counters. Do not restart the identity pods — that makes things worse. Instead, pin the static fallback entries via the emergency console, which unlocks with the recovery passphrase below.

strongbox words: oliael-gilax-lamael

**Step 4: Invalidate the catalog cache (Shelfwise deploy)**

After the new catalog images are live, you need to flush the edge cache or customers in the Varnmoor region will see stale prices for up to an hour. Don't skip this — it's the number one source of midnight pages. Run the `shelfwise cache purge` command from the deploy box. The purge endpoint authenticates with a shared secret that the CLI reads from the environment, so make sure this line exists in your .env first.

secret setting of tajof-bahif: COURIER_KEY3=65d